What Features Should You Look for in the Best Professional Desktop?
When searching for the best professional desktop, several key features should be considered to ensure optimal performance and productivity.
- Processor: A powerful processor is essential for handling demanding applications and multitasking. Look for desktops equipped with the latest multi-core processors, such as Intel Core i7 or i9, or AMD Ryzen 7 or 9, which can significantly enhance speed and performance.
- RAM: Sufficient RAM is crucial for smooth operation, especially when running resource-intensive software. Aim for at least 16GB of RAM, although 32GB or more is recommended for professionals working with large files or multiple applications simultaneously.
- Storage: The type and capacity of storage can greatly affect load times and data management. Solid-state drives (SSDs) provide faster data access and boot times compared to traditional hard drives (HDDs), so consider a configuration that includes an SSD for the operating system and frequently used applications, along with additional HDD storage for larger files.
- Graphics Card: A dedicated graphics card is essential for professionals involved in graphic design, video editing, or 3D modeling. Look for high-performance options like NVIDIA GeForce RTX or AMD Radeon RX series to ensure smooth rendering and high-quality visuals.
- Build Quality: A robust and well-constructed chassis can enhance the durability and longevity of a desktop. Consider models made from high-quality materials that can withstand the rigors of daily use and allow for easy upgrades in the future.
- Ports and Connectivity: Having a variety of ports available is important for connecting different peripherals and devices. Ensure the desktop has multiple USB ports, HDMI, DisplayPort, and possibly Thunderbolt connections to accommodate your workflow and any future needs.
- Cooling System: Effective cooling is vital to maintaining performance and preventing overheating, especially during intensive tasks. Look for desktops with efficient cooling systems, such as larger heatsinks or multiple fans, to ensure stability during demanding workloads.
- Warranty and Support: Reliable customer support and a solid warranty can provide peace of mind and assistance in case of issues. Choose a manufacturer that offers a comprehensive warranty and accessible customer service to address any potential problems with your desktop.
How Do Processor Specifications Impact Performance?
- Clock Speed: The clock speed, measured in gigahertz (GHz), indicates how many cycles a processor can execute per second. Higher clock speeds generally lead to faster performance in tasks requiring quick calculations, making it crucial for professionals who run demanding applications.
- Core Count: The number of cores in a processor determines how many tasks it can handle simultaneously. A higher core count allows for better multitasking and improved performance in software optimized for multi-threading, which is beneficial for professionals using resource-intensive programs like video editing or 3D rendering software.
- Cache Size: Cache is a small amount of high-speed memory located within the processor that stores frequently accessed data. A larger cache can significantly enhance performance by reducing the time taken to retrieve data from the main memory, allowing professionals to work more efficiently with large datasets or applications.
- Thermal Design Power (TDP): TDP indicates the maximum amount of heat a processor generates under load, which affects cooling requirements and performance sustainability. Processors with lower TDP can be more efficient and quieter, making them ideal for professional desktops that need to operate in noise-sensitive environments.
- Integrated Graphics: Many processors come with integrated graphics capabilities, which can be sufficient for basic tasks and light graphic work. However, for professionals involved in graphic-intensive tasks, having a dedicated graphics card can significantly improve performance, especially in rendering and gaming applications.
- Architecture: The architecture of a processor affects its efficiency and processing power. Modern architectures often include enhancements that improve performance per watt, allowing for better performance in energy-constrained environments, which is crucial for professional desktops that prioritize both power and efficiency.

Which Brands Are Recognized for Quality Professional Desktops?
The main brands recognized for quality professional desktops include:
- Dell Precision: Known for its high-performance workstations, the Dell Precision series offers powerful processors and ample RAM, making it ideal for demanding applications like CAD and 3D rendering.
- HP Z Series: The HP Z series is designed for professional use, featuring robust build quality, excellent graphics options, and a range of configurations to suit various industries from design to engineering.
- Apple Mac Pro: The Mac Pro is revered for its exceptional performance and sleek design, catering especially to creative professionals in fields like video editing and graphic design with its powerful hardware and optimized software.
- Lenovo ThinkStation: Lenovo’s ThinkStation desktops are engineered for reliability and performance, with ISV certifications that ensure compatibility with critical software applications, making them a favorite among professionals in technical fields.
- Acer ConceptD: The ConceptD line focuses on creators, offering powerful specifications and features like Pantone-validated displays, which are crucial for graphic design and digital content creation.
The Dell Precision series is highly regarded for its customization options and the ability to handle intensive workloads. These desktops are equipped with high-end GPUs and CPUs, ensuring that professionals can run resource-intensive applications seamlessly.
The HP Z series stands out for its durability and expandability, which is essential for professionals who may need to upgrade their systems over time. With a variety of models that cater to different performance needs, the Z series is a versatile choice for many industries.
The Apple Mac Pro is a powerhouse that combines aesthetics with functionality, making it particularly appealing to those in creative fields. Its unique architecture allows for extensive customization, enabling users to tailor their machines to their specific workflows.
Lenovo ThinkStation desktops are built with a focus on reliability and performance, making them a staple in professional environments. Their emphasis on ISV certifications ensures that the hardware works perfectly with industry-standard software applications, which is a crucial factor for many users.
Acer’s ConceptD line is specifically designed for creators, offering powerful hardware and high-quality displays that meet the demands of professional content creation. This focus on the needs of creatives helps set it apart in a competitive market.

What Are the Ideal Use Cases for Professional Desktops?
The ideal use cases for professional desktops encompass various industries and tasks where high performance and reliability are paramount.
- Graphic Design: Professional desktops are essential for graphic designers who require powerful processors and high-resolution displays to run demanding software like Adobe Creative Suite. These systems enable quick rendering of graphics and smoother multitasking, making it easier to handle large files and complex design projects.
- Video Editing: In the realm of video production, professional desktops provide the necessary hardware to edit high-definition video efficiently. They often come equipped with advanced GPUs and large amounts of RAM, which allow for real-time playback of footage and the use of heavy editing software like Final Cut Pro or Adobe Premiere Pro without lag.
- 3D Modeling and Animation: Professionals in 3D modeling and animation benefit from desktops with powerful CPUs and GPUs that can handle intensive rendering tasks. Software like Autodesk Maya or Blender can be resource-hungry, so having a desktop that can support these demands ensures smoother workflows and faster project completion.
- Software Development: Developers require robust systems to compile code, run virtual machines, and test applications. A high-performance desktop allows for efficient multitasking and the ability to run multiple development environments, significantly speeding up the coding and testing processes.
- Data Analysis and Scientific Computing: Professional desktops are ideal for data scientists and researchers who work with large datasets and require significant computational power for analysis. These desktops can run complex algorithms and simulations, making them crucial for fields like bioinformatics, finance, and engineering.
- Gaming Development: For game developers, having a professional desktop that can run multiple game engines and graphics tools simultaneously is vital. This setup allows for the testing and development of graphics-heavy games, ensuring that developers can create immersive experiences with minimal performance issues.
- Architecture and Engineering: Professionals in architecture and engineering rely on desktops to run CAD (Computer-Aided Design) software like AutoCAD or Revit. High-performance desktops facilitate the creation of detailed architectural models and simulations, enhancing collaboration and project accuracy.
